The South Bass Island Lighthouse and Gibraltar Island will be open to the public for tours and events this summer. Ohio Sea Grant and Stone Lab are hosting Put-In-Bay Science Days, offering free events on Fridays and Saturdays from June to July 27th. Visitors can explore the grounds of the South Bass Island Lighthouse and learn about Lake Erie’s ecosystem and wildlife from Stone Lab experts.

At the lighthouse, experts will showcase live fish and wildlife each week, covering topics related to Lake Erie and ecosystem protection. Tours of Gibraltar Island, including Perry’s Lookout and Cooke Castle, will also be available on Thursdays from June 13 to August 15. Tickets for the tours are $12 for adults and $6 for children, with additional cash needed for transportation.

The South Bass Island Lighthouse grounds are open to the public from dawn to dusk, with guided tours on Fridays and Saturdays through July 27th. Visitors can climb to the top of the lighthouse for views of Put-In-Bay, Lake Erie, and Green Island. More information on tours and events can be found on the Ohio Sea Grant and Stone Lab websites.
